Support from Tubitak for the Projects of Our Students to Accelerate the Industry Area

The students of Hitit University prepared 9 projects that will bring important technological innovations to the industry field. The projects of our students, which have the potential to be implemented in industrial areas, will be supported by Tubitak (Scientific and Technological Research Council of Turkey). 

Our university, though it has been among the newly established universities in Turkey and calls attention to making cooperations with industrial organizations, has also achieved a significant success within the framework of "TUBITAK 2209-B Undergraduate Thesis Support Program for Industry". According to the application results of the program in question, 9 projects prepared by our students studying in engineering fields in our university will be supported. 

The projects titled "Increasing Mechanical Strengths by Adding Nano Structures to Prototypes Produced in Resin 3D Printers during Production", by Tunahan Karaca, one of the students of Hitit University Mechanical Engineering Department; "Evaluation of Industrial Ceramic Waste as Automotive Friction Material" by Fatma Sena Öztürk and Abdullah Karaköse; "Development of Fluoride-Free CaO-SiO2-Al2O3 Casting Powders for Low Carbon Steels Production Processes" by Büşra Kaya; "Composite Plate Manufacturing" by Uğur Can Çelik; "Electric Motor Cover Design and Production with Additive Manufacturing Technique" by Müberra Koca; "Investigation of Erosive Wear Caused by Particulate Industrial Materials in Mechanical Systems" by Aysu Kiraz; "Design of Nasır's Lm7805 Voltage Regulator Main Frame (Leadframe) Mold" by Hakkı Emre; "Development of Different Types of Chip Coolers" by Emrecan Kabataş; and "Conversion of Waste Breads into Edible Cheese Packaging" by Mohamedabdulkader, Berfu Sinem Bağcıvan, İrem Nur Kaya and Necmiye Gençalioğlu will be implemented with the support of Tubitak.
